> This is introduced by commit: 46bc9d75
> 	ixgbe: fix multi-process support
> When start primary process with command line:
> ./app/test/test -n 1 -c ffff -m 64
> then start the second one:
> ./app/test/test -n 1 --proc-type=secondary --file-prefix=rte
> This segment-fault will occur.
> 
> Root cause is test app on primary process only starts device, but
> the queue need initialized by manually command line.
> So the tx queue is still NULL when secondary process startup.
